sw/source/ui/uiview/viewmdi.cxx | 7 ++++--- 1 file changed, 4 insertions(+), 3 deletions(-)
New commits: commit 5aadc1cf65841ce8737ec6602dcc3751e368c395 Author: Winfried Donkers <o...@dci-electronics.nl> Date: Mon Jan 14 19:53:10 2013 +0100 fdo#40465 solve regression when zooming with cursor not visible Change-Id: If8dfff1a27218c7821823fcad04bab9f924fec70 (cherry picked from commit fa058a4cd6580d5538c49d565499fb5cc4ecfe53) Signed-off-by: Michael Stahl <mst...@redhat.com> diff --git a/sw/source/ui/uiview/viewmdi.cxx b/sw/source/ui/uiview/viewmdi.cxx index f600461..ac68198 100644 --- a/sw/source/ui/uiview/viewmdi.cxx +++ b/sw/source/ui/uiview/viewmdi.cxx @@ -73,10 +73,11 @@ using namespace ::com::sun::star::frame; void SwView::SetZoom( SvxZoomType eZoomType, short nFactor, sal_Bool bViewOnly ) { + bool const bCrsrIsVisible(pWrtShell->IsCrsrVisible()); _SetZoom( GetEditWin().GetOutputSizePixel(), eZoomType, nFactor, bViewOnly ); - - //fdo40465 force the cursor to stay in view whilst zooming - pWrtShell->ShowCrsr(); + // fdo#40465 force the cursor to stay in view whilst zooming + if (bCrsrIsVisible) + pWrtShell->ShowCrsr(); } void SwView::_SetZoom( const Size &rEditSize, SvxZoomType eZoomType, _______________________________________________ Libreoffice-commits mailing list libreoffice-comm...@lists.freedesktop.org http://lists.freedesktop.org/mailman/listinfo/libreoffice-commits